Spiced Fish Patties in Tomato Sauce | RecipesSwivily

Spiced Fish Patties in Tomato Sauce

These Spiced Fish Patties in Tomato Sauce are a flavorful and comforting dish made with tender white fish fillets blended with fresh herbs and warm spices, gently simmered in a fragrant, spiced tomato sauce. Perfectly paired with rice, couscous, or crusty bread, this recipe is a wholesome and satisfying main course that delivers vibrant taste and aroma in every bite.

Why You’ll Love This Recipe

This dish transforms simple white fish into something exceptional through the use of bold herbs and spices. The patties are light yet hearty, packed with fresh parsley, cilantro, cumin, and garlic. The tomato sauce is deeply aromatic, with layers of flavor from sweet paprika, coriander, dry white wine, and just a touch of heat. Whether you’re cooking for a family dinner or looking for an impressive yet easy meal, this one-pan recipe offers both elegance and ease.

ingredients

(Tip: You can find the complete list of ingredients and their measurements in the recipe card below.)

For the Fish Patties

  • firm white fish fillet, minced
  • crustless white bread, crumbled
  • onion, finely chopped
  • garlic cloves, crushed
  • fresh parsley, chopped
  • fresh cilantro, chopped
  • ground cumin
  • salt
  • eggs (medium), beaten
  • oil for frying

For the Spiced Tomato Sauce

  • frying oil
  • ground cumin
  • sweet paprika
  • ground coriander
  • onion, finely chopped
  • dry white wine
  • canned tomatoes (chopped)
  • cayenne pepper or small red chili
  • garlic clove, crushed
  • sugar
  • salt
  • ground black pepper

directions

  1. In a large bowl, combine the minced fish fillet with crumbled bread, onion, garlic, parsley, cilantro, cumin, salt, and beaten eggs. Mix thoroughly.
  2. Shape the mixture into small, even patties.
  3. Heat a layer of oil in a frying pan over medium heat. Fry the patties in batches for 2–3 minutes per side until golden. Do not overcook—they will finish in the sauce. Remove and set aside.
  4. In the same pan, add more oil if needed. Sauté the chopped onion until softened.
  5. Add cumin, paprika, and coriander. Stir and cook for 1 minute until fragrant.
  6. Pour in the white wine and let it simmer for 2 minutes to reduce slightly.
  7. Stir in the chopped tomatoes, cayenne or chili, garlic, sugar, salt, and ground black pepper. Simmer uncovered for 10 minutes.
  8. Gently place the fried patties into the sauce. Cover and simmer on low heat for 10–15 minutes, until the patties are cooked through and have absorbed the sauce’s flavor.
  9. Garnish with additional fresh herbs if desired. Serve hot with rice, couscous, or bread.

Servings and timing

Servings: 4
Prep Time: 25 minutes
Cooking Time: 30 minutes
Total Time: 55 minutes
Calories: Approximately 315 kcal per serving

Variations

  • Fish Options: Cod, haddock, pollock, or tilapia work well.
  • Add Veggies: Finely grated carrot or zucchini can be added to the patty mixture.
  • Sauce Depth: Add a splash of fish stock or a pinch of smoked paprika for deeper flavor.
  • Mild Version: Omit cayenne for a kid-friendly option.
  • Baked Version: Instead of frying, bake patties at 375°F (190°C) for 12–15 minutes, flipping halfway.

storage/reheating

Storage:
Refrigerate leftovers in an airtight container for up to 3 days.

Reheating:
Reheat gently in a skillet over low heat or in the microwave until warmed through. Add a splash of water if the sauce thickens too much.

FAQs

What type of fish works best for this recipe?

Firm white fish such as cod, haddock, or tilapia hold their shape well and absorb flavors beautifully.

Can I use canned fish instead of fresh?

Fresh fish is preferred for texture, but well-drained canned tuna or mackerel can work in a pinch.

Is it necessary to fry the patties before simmering?

Yes, frying seals the patties and adds flavor. It also helps them stay intact while cooking in the sauce.

Can I make this dish ahead of time?

Yes, the patties and sauce can be prepared a day ahead and reheated gently before serving.

How spicy is this dish?

It has mild heat. Adjust cayenne or chili to suit your taste.

Can I freeze the patties?

Yes, freeze cooked patties in a single layer, then transfer to a container. Thaw and simmer in fresh sauce when ready to serve.

What’s the best bread to use in the patties?

Plain white bread without crusts is ideal, as it softens easily and binds the mixture well.

Is there a substitute for wine in the sauce?

Use fish or vegetable broth, or water with a squeeze of lemon juice for acidity.

Can I make the sauce thicker?

Let it simmer uncovered longer to reduce and thicken to your preference.

What side dishes pair well with this recipe?

Serve with rice, couscous, mashed potatoes, or warm rustic bread for a complete meal.

Conclusion

Spiced Fish Patties in Tomato Sauce offer a delicious fusion of delicate fish, fresh herbs, and bold spices, brought together in a rich tomato base. The dish is hearty yet refined, perfect for both everyday meals and special occasions. With its inviting aromas and versatile serving options, it’s a recipe that brings comfort and sophistication to your table.

Print
clock clock iconcutlery cutlery iconflag flag iconfolder folder iconinstagram instagram iconpinterest pinterest iconfacebook facebook iconprint print iconsquares squares iconheart heart iconheart solid heart solid icon
Spiced Fish Patties in Tomato Sauce

Spiced Fish Patties in Tomato Sauce


5 Stars 4 Stars 3 Stars 2 Stars 1 Star

No reviews

  • Author: Mia
  • Total Time: 55 minutes
  • Yield: 4 servings 1x

Description

Tender fish patties made from minced white fish, fresh herbs, and spices, simmered in a rich tomato sauce—an aromatic, comforting dish ideal with rice, couscous, or bread.


Ingredients

Units Scale
  • 600g firm white fish fillet, minced
  • 60g crustless white bread, crumbled
  • 150g onion, finely chopped
  • 4 garlic cloves, crushed
  • 30g fresh parsley, chopped
  • 30g fresh cilantro, chopped
  • 1/2 tbsp ground cumin
  • 1 tsp salt
  • 2 eggs (medium), beaten
  • Oil for frying
  • 2 1/2 tbsp frying oil
  • 1 tsp ground cumin
  • 1/2 tsp sweet paprika
  • 1 tsp ground coriander
  • 1 onion, finely chopped
  • 125ml dry white wine
  • 400g canned tomatoes (chopped)
  • 1/8 tsp cayenne pepper (or 1 small red chili)
  • 1 garlic clove, crushed
  • 2 tsp sugar
  • 1/2 tsp salt
  • Ground black pepper to taste

Instructions

  1. In a large bowl, mix minced fish, crumbled bread, 150g onion, 4 garlic cloves, parsley, cilantro, cumin, salt, and beaten eggs. Form into small patties.
  2. Heat oil in a pan and fry patties for 2–3 minutes per side until golden. Set aside.
  3. In the same pan, add 2 1/2 tbsp oil if needed. Sauté 1 chopped onion until soft.
  4. Add cumin, paprika, and coriander. Stir and cook for 1 minute.
  5. Pour in white wine and reduce for 2 minutes.
  6. Stir in chopped tomatoes, cayenne or chili, 1 garlic clove, sugar, salt, and black pepper. Simmer uncovered for 10 minutes.
  7. Gently nestle the fish patties into the sauce. Cover and simmer for 10–15 minutes until cooked through.
  8. Garnish with fresh herbs and serve hot.

Notes

  • Use any firm white fish like cod, haddock, or halibut.
  • Adjust cayenne or chili to taste for heat preference.
  • The patties can be shaped and chilled in advance for easier handling.
  • Serve with rice, couscous, or crusty bread to soak up the sauce.
  • Prep Time: 25 minutes
  • Cook Time: 30 minutes
  • Category: Main Course
  • Method: Stovetop
  • Cuisine: Middle Eastern

Nutrition

  • Serving Size: 1 serving
  • Calories: 315 kcal
  • Sugar: 6g
  • Sodium: 530mg
  • Fat: 18g
  • Saturated Fat: 3g
  • Unsaturated Fat: 13g
  • Trans Fat: 0g
  • Carbohydrates: 12g
  • Fiber: 3g
  • Protein: 28g
  • Cholesterol: 120mg
0 0 votes
Article Rating
Subscribe
Notify of
guest
0 Comments
Oldest
Newest Most Voted
Inline Feedbacks
View all comments